What are Event Sales Associates?

Event Sales Associates are professionals who specialize in selling and promoting event spaces, services, or packages to clients. They work closely with individuals or organizations to understand their event needs, provide venue or service recommendations, and negotiate contracts. Their responsibilities include generating leads, conducting tours, preparing proposals, and ensuring client satisfaction throughout the sales process. Event Sales Associates are essential in helping venues or event companies meet their sales targets and build lasting client relationships.

What are some common challenges faced by Event Sales Associates and how can they be overcome?

Event Sales Associates often encounter challenges such as managing multiple client inquiries simultaneously, meeting ambitious sales targets, and adapting to last-minute changes in event details. To overcome these, strong organizational and time-management skills are essential, as is the ability to communicate clearly and proactively with both clients and internal teams. Building a solid understanding of the venue’s offerings and maintaining a flexible, solution-oriented attitude can help you navigate these challenges and provide excellent service.

What is the difference between Event Sales Associate vs Event Coordinator?

AspectEvent Sales AssociateEvent Coordinator
Primary RoleFocuses on selling event services or packages, generating leads, and closing salesPlans, organizes, and manages event logistics and details
Required SkillsSales techniques, communication, customer serviceOrganization, multitasking, vendor coordination
Work EnvironmentSales offices, trade shows, client meetingsEvent venues, client sites, planning meetings
Common EmployerEvent planning companies, venues, corporate event firmsEvent planning agencies, corporate clients, non-profits

While both roles are involved in events, the Event Sales Associate primarily focuses on selling event services and securing clients, whereas the Event Coordinator manages the detailed planning and execution of events. Job Summary

The Event Sales & Design Lead is a client-facing role responsible for driving revenue while translating client vision. This position blends business development, creative design, and project execution, serving as both a strategic sales partner and a creative resource for clients, planners, and internal teams.

This individual will play a critical role in growing the [Catering by Design sister company] by building relationships, securing new business, and delivering thoughtful, well-executed event concepts that reflect the brands editorial and modern aesthetic. Please note - the compensation model shifts to a base ($53k base) plus commission model (target total annual earnings - $80k - $100k) after six months of employment.

Key Responsibilities include: 

Sales & Business Development

  • Cultivate new business through referrals, outbound outreach, and marketing initiatives to meet or exceed revenue goals
  • Plan and execute individual sales strategies, promotions, and business development efforts in partnership with Creative Director
  • Build and maintain relationships with planners, venues, and key industry partners
  • Actively participate in industry events, organizations, and networking opportunities

Event Design & Proposal Development

  • Create original client proposals that include decor and furniture layouts, tabletop styling, and floral direction (in collaboration with the in-house floral team)
  • Translate client vision into cohesive, elevated concepts
  • Work across a range of budgets while maintaining design integrity and profitability

Client & Project Management

  • Lead client communication from initial inquiry through event execution
  • Negotiate contracts and secure signed agreements, deposits, and final event details
  • Ensure all event details are accurate, organized, and communicated to internal teams

Event Execution & Team Leadership

  • Attend event installations and provide on-site direction to ensure design integrity and successful execution
  • Collaborate with warehouse, floral, and production teams to align on logistics and setup requirements
  • Assist on-site as needed to support overall event success

Creative Collaboration & Continuous Improvement

  • Contribute to brainstorming sessions and creative development initiatives
  • Stay current on design trends, materials, and industry innovations
  • Maintain proficiency in systems such as Canva, AllSeated, and other relevant tools

Qualifications:

  • 3-5+ years experience in event sales, event design, or a related hospitality field
  • Strong design sensibility with the ability to translate concepts into executable plans
  • Proven ability to generate and close new business
  • Excellent communication, presentation, and relationship-building skills
  • Highly organized with strong time management and multitasking abilities
  • Comfortable working in a fast-paced, collaborative environment
